Saudi Arabia: No new reservations are possible to perform Umrah at the end of Ramadan

The performance of Umrah rituals during the month of Ramadan is witnessing a great turnout from inside and outside the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, which caused the inability to make new reservations to perform Umrah at the end of the next Ramadan. Today, Friday, the local Saudi newspaper “Okaz” revealed the increasing demand on the “Nusk” electronic platform for reservations to perform Umrah rituals in the upcoming month of Ramadan, stressing that the 6-day Umrah witnessed high crowding, 7 days of medium crowding, and 3 days of light crowding. The application showed that there is no possibility of reservations in 13 days in Ramadan, including the last ten days. And the Undersecretary of the Saudi Ministry of Hajj and Umrah and Assistant for Umrah Affairs, Abdul Rahman Shams, stated that the number of people registered on the Nusk platform for Umrah from outside the Kingdom during the month of Ramadan reached nearly 800,000 people until yesterday. The Saudi Ministry, represented by the Deputy Ministry for Visiting Affairs, has operated the two stations of the Center for Hajj and Umrah Performers, and the Tafweej Control Station, as well as the operation of 4 centers to guide Umrah performers and visitors. The ministry said that this comes in preparation for the expected increase in the number of pilgrims and visitors during the holy month of Ramadan.
